‘Let’s change the world together’ – Putin tells young people

Russian President Vladimir Putin addressed the 2026 International Youth Festival in Yekaterinburg on September 13, advocating for a more equitable global order where each nation is free to determine its own path. Putin emphasized the importance of national sovereignty, equality, and access to essential resources such as medications, food, water, energy, and education.

He stated that every individual should be able to pursue their dreams without their fate being determined solely by nationality, wealth, social status, or background. Putin called for a global system built on fairness and cooperation, inviting young leaders to collaborate on projects in Russia while also supporting their efforts in their home countries.

He expressed confidence in the younger generation's potential to shape the future and concluded by inviting participants to "follow their dreams with Russia."
